The brief
Practicing charisma for 30 minutes daily can increase confidence and presence, leading to improved relationships and career advancement.
Mastering the Big Three of charisma, including presence, power, and warmth, is essential for making a lasting impression on others.
Using positive self-talk and visualization techniques can boost charisma by reducing self-doubt and increasing self-assurance in high-pressure situations.
Developing a charismatic mindset involves embracing vulnerability, taking risks, and being open to feedback and criticism from others.
Charisma can be developed through dedicated practice, with even small improvements in charisma leading to significant gains in personal and professional relationships.
Key ideas worth keeping
Charisma is a skill that can be learned and developed over time with practice and dedication.
Being present in the moment is crucial for building strong relationships and conveying confidence and authority.
Small changes in behavior and mindset can add up to make a big difference in how charismatic you appear to others.
